#c03202 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c03202 is composed of 75.3% red, 19.6%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 74% magenta, 99%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 15.2 degrees, a saturation of 97.9% and a lightness of 38%. #c03202 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6404 with #810000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

Shades and Tints of #c03202

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110500 is the darkest color, while #fffd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#c03202

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#665e5c is the less saturated color, while #c03202 is the most saturated one.
